Introduction

Swiss cheese plants, also known as Monstera deliciosa, are a popular choice for indoor plants due to their large, glossy, heart-shaped leaves and unique appearance. However, many plant owners struggle with knowing how often to water their Swiss cheese plant.

Understanding Swiss Cheese Plants

Before discussing watering schedules, it’s important to understand the needs of Swiss cheese plants. These plants are native to the rainforests of Central America, where they grow on the forest floor and climb up trees. In their natural environment, they receive plenty of humidity, moderate amounts of light, and occasional rainfall.

The Importance of Proper Watering

One of the most important aspects of caring for a Swiss cheese plant is proper watering. Overwatering can lead to root rot and other issues, while underwatering can cause the leaves to wilt and dry out. It’s important to strike a balance and provide just the right amount of moisture.

Factors Affecting Watering Frequency

There are several factors that can affect how often you need to water your Swiss cheese plant. These include the size of the plant, the size of the pot, the type of soil, the temperature and humidity of the environment, and the amount of light the plant receives.

Determining the Right Watering Schedule

Based on the above factors, there is no one-size-fits-all answer to the question of how often to water a Swiss cheese plant. However, a good rule of thumb is to wait until the top inch of soil is dry before watering. Use your finger to test the soil - if it feels dry, it’s time to water. Be sure to water thoroughly, but allow excess water to drain away.
